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 919135 - gui-apps/foot-1.16.1, gui-apps/foot-1.16.2: bad digest
Summary: gui-apps/foot-1.16.1, gui-apps/foot-1.16.2: bad digest
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: All Linux
: Normal normal (vote)
Assignee: Arsen Arsenović
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2023-12-04 07:04 UTC by Tom
Modified: 2024-01-20 17:45 UTC (History)
1 user (show)

See Also:
Package list:
Runtime testing required: ---


Attachments
foot build.log (build.log,3.00 KB, text/x-log)
2023-12-04 07:11 UTC, Tom
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Tom 2023-12-04 07:04:20 UTC
package foot not available or wrong size
older 1.15.x version work

Reproducible: Always

Steps to Reproduce:
emerge -avu gui-apps/foot
Actual Results:  
https://bpa.st/M54Q

Expected Results:  
newest foot version gets installed

https://bpa.st/M54Q
Comment 1 Sam James archtester Gentoo Infrastructure gentoo-dev Security 2023-12-04 07:10:29 UTC
In future, please attach rather than use pastebins as they expire and may not be accessible via firewalls. Thanks!
Comment 2 Tom 2023-12-04 07:11:59 UTC
Created attachment 876603 [details]
foot build.log
Comment 3 Arsen Arsenović gentoo-dev 2023-12-04 12:16:12 UTC
hmm, i wonder if we have another github situation..
Comment 4 Tom 2023-12-05 08:47:12 UTC
Don‘t know what happend but by today i‘m able to emerge 1.16.2
Comment 5 Arsen Arsenović gentoo-dev 2023-12-11 01:20:29 UTC
hmm, all the files look changed to me still.
Comment 6 Tom 2023-12-11 07:01:44 UTC
Hi Arsen,

I'm a bit confused. I made some testing with different machines in different locations.
when i use the values set in make.conf for GENTOO_MIRRORS="" which been set via mirrorselect it does not work.

Some time ago i set up my own mirror (gentoo.blub.fish). when i use my own it works. i sync directly from rsync://masterdistfiles.gentoo.org/gentoo

i can reproduce this with virtual machines in my datacenter and also with machines at home.
that seems somehow weird to me.
Comment 7 Arsen Arsenović gentoo-dev 2023-12-11 10:44:26 UTC
seems that codeberg switched gzip implementations..

~$ diff <(<dls/foot-1.16.2.tar.gz gzip -d) <(</var/cache/distfiles/foot-1.16.2.tar.gz gzip -d)
~$ diff <(<dls/foot-1.16.2.tar.gz cat) <(</var/cache/distfiles/foot-1.16.2.tar.gz cat)
Binary files /dev/fd/63 and /dev/fd/62 differ
Comment 8 Arsen Arsenović gentoo-dev 2024-01-20 17:42:52 UTC
okay, enough time has passed for codeberg to stabilize I hope.. I will bump the distfiles
Comment 9 Larry the Git Cow gentoo-dev 2024-01-20 17:45:56 UTC
The bug has been closed via the following commit(s):

https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=4ee476fb976e88e0f5eb0a0a7b8e2d92ad6ab178

commit 4ee476fb976e88e0f5eb0a0a7b8e2d92ad6ab178
Author:     Arsen Arsenović <arsen@gentoo.org>
AuthorDate: 2024-01-20 17:39:54 +0000
Commit:     Arsen Arsenović <arsen@gentoo.org>
CommitDate: 2024-01-20 17:45:34 +0000

    gui-apps/foot: bump codeberg archives
    
    Recently, Codeberg changed gzip implementations and now the archives of
    these files differ when compressed (but not when decompressed).  Since
    there is no material change, we can just bump the distfiles.
    
    Closes: https://bugs.gentoo.org/919135
    Signed-off-by: Arsen Arsenović <arsen@gentoo.org>

 gui-apps/foot/Manifest           | 4 ++--
 gui-apps/foot/foot-1.16.1.ebuild | 4 ++--
 gui-apps/foot/foot-1.16.2.ebuild | 2 +-
 3 files changed, 5 insertions(+), 5 deletions(-)